Techniche Global are supporting leading automotive manufacturer to appoint a Battery Research Engineer Pay Rate:      up to £27p/hr PAYE+ holiday pay. Overtime 1,5x paidLocation:      Cranfield, Bedfordshire - hybrid(3 days working in the office)Duration:      12 month rolling contractType:            Monday - Friday, 39 hours per week, early finish on FridayYou will be working across the fields of automotive trends, batteries for electric vehicles, advanced power electronics and electricity network integration.Role Responsibilities:
  • Lead annual projects related to Power Electronics and Battery technologies in the EV market.
  • Work on both on-vehicle and off-vehicle energy solution programs, contributing to overall energy strategies.
  • Ensure timely and accurate reporting to determine competency.
  • Contribute to monthly and annual reports, respond positively to feedback, and prioritise valuable outputs.
  • Demonstrate expertise in applied chemistry, particularly in energy storage applications.
  • Collaborate with a high-performing, results-oriented team, promoting psychological safety and adherence to client values.
  • Support the electric vehicle research team by conducting trend research, horizon scanning, and data analysis.
  • Understand safety requirements for working with High Voltage and electrical hardware systems.
Background And Experience:
  • Degree in Chemistry or a related discipline.
  • Experience in data analysis within industries such as automotive, power electronics, powertrains, or energy networks.
  • Strong background in researching and improving the chemical composition of active materials for energy storage applications.
  • Proficiency in software for analyzing large datasets is a distinct advantage.
  • Ability to identify stakeholder needs and create clear, technical reports.
